发明名称 FLUID FOR DRILLING AND SERVICING A WELL, METHOD FOR DRILLING OR SERVICING A WELL IN A SUBTERRANEAN FORMATION
摘要 1. A well drilling and servicing fluid comprising an aqueous liquid having incorporated therein one or more viscosifiers, an aphrongenerating surfactant and aphrons, the fluid has a low shear rate viscosity as measured with a Brookfield Viscometer at 0.5 r/pm of at least 20,000 centipoise. 2.
